The Dredging Manager shall be responsible for the overall construction management of the assigned project site.


K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

Overall Management

  • Oversee operations and construction activities at the project site from project awarding to turnover.
  • Plan, schedule, and coordinate construction project activities (operating strategies, plans, or procedures) to meet deadlines.
  • Prepare and manage the project budget; ensure operating expenses are monitored and within budget.
  • Provide technical or resource requirements for site project development; estimate quantities and costs of materials, equipment, and labor to determine feasibility and implementation.
  • Advise industrial or managerial personnel on design, construction, program modifications, or structural repairs.
  • Conduct construction inspections; review structural integrity and recommend corrective actions to avoid cumulative deviations and recover delays.
  • Evaluate construction methods and determine cost-effectiveness using computer models.
  • Direct or participate in surveying to lay out installations or establish reference points, grades, or elevations for construction guidance.
  • Analyze survey reports, maps, drawings, blueprints, aerial photography, or other topographical/geologic data.

Risk Management & Compliance

  • Direct engineering activities to ensure compliance with environmental, safety, or other governmental regulations.
  • Obtain permits and licenses needed for construction sites.
  • Inspect or review projects to monitor compliance with building, safety codes, or other regulations.
  • Investigate damage, accidents, or delays to ensure proper construction procedures are followed.
  • Identify local community and environmental risks; develop risk management strategies and ensure resolution.

Administrative Tasks

  • Prepare reports for third-party evaluations, deficiencies, progress updates, and other management requests.
  • Maintain inventory logs for materials, equipment, and resources; process requisitions as needed.
  • Negotiate contract agreements with external vendors as required.
  • Ensure first responders address emergencies such as equipment breakdowns, natural calamities, or civil unrest; provide timely updates to head office.

People Management

  • Oversee performance of all workers on site; provide clear directives and instructions.
  • Implement team adherence to safety practices and procedures.

Qualifications:

  1. Must be a licensed Civil Engineer.
  2. Minimum of 8 years’ work experience in a managerial position.
  3. Experience in dredging, hydro surveying, and project management is required.
  4. Experience in ports and harbor works (reclamation, wharf construction, pile driving) is an advantage.
  5. Key qualities:
  • Analytical thinker with strong problem-solving skills
  • Keen attention to detail
  • Good communication skills
  • Strong leadership skills

Work Assignment: Quezon City, with willingness to conduct site inspections.
